Tenet Transportation Tech and Crown Data Systems have announced a merger, marking a consolidation move within the transportation technology sector. This combination brings together two software-focused organizations serving the trucking and logistics industries, likely aimed at expanding product offerings and market reach across North America's freight ecosystem.
For supply chain professionals, this merger signals continued sector-wide consolidation in transportation management systems (TMS) and fleet optimization software. Such combinations typically result in enhanced product integration, broader feature sets, and improved competitive positioning—though integration timelines and potential service disruptions during transition periods warrant attention from existing customers.
The strategic implication extends to buyers of transportation technology: consolidation can reduce vendor fragmentation and lead to more comprehensive solutions, but it may also alter pricing, support structures, and product roadmaps. Organizations using either company's platforms should monitor integration announcements and assess any impacts on their operations or contract terms.
